Decentralized Internet
Bitcoin & Cryptocurrency
A decentralized internet refers to an alternative internet architecture that allows users to connect directly to each other instead of going through centralized servers. It aims to be more secure, private, censorship-resistant, and resilient.

Google One
Online Services
Google One is a subscription service from Google that provides additional cloud storage across Google services. It offers 100GB, 200GB, and 2TB storage options for a monthly or yearly fee.
